Many people don’t realize that the health of their eyelashes is connected to their overall well – being. Healthy eyelashes play a crucial role in protecting the eyes from dust, debris, and sunlight. So, taking care of your lashes is not just about aesthetics but also about maintaining good eye health.
The condition of your eyelashes can be affected by various factors such as genetics, age, diet, and lifestyle habits. For instance, a deficiency in certain nutrients like vitamin H (biotin) can lead to weak and brittle lashes. So, ensuring you have a balanced diet rich in vitamins and minerals is essential for lash health.
Stress can also impact eyelash health. High stress levels can cause hormonal imbalances that may lead to lash thinning or loss. Incorporating stress – reducing activities like meditation, yoga, or regular exercise into your routine can help improve both your overall well – being and lash health.
